&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;Are you a &amp;ldquo;Web innovator&amp;rdquo; building and implementing tomorrow&amp;#39;s design and development trends today? If so, you&amp;rsquo;ll want to check out the &lt;a target="_blank" title="sxsw interactive web awards" href="http://sxsw.com/interactive/webawards/enter"&gt;annual SXSW Interactive Web Awards&lt;/a&gt; has uncovers the best new websites of the past year.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;In addition to the glory and bragging rights among industry peers, the &amp;quot;Best of Show&amp;quot; and &amp;quot;People&amp;#39;s Choice Award&amp;quot; winners receive premium prize packages with valuable tech-related goodies. All finalists will receive two complimentary registrations to the SXSW Interactive Festival and SXSW Web Awards Ceremony, and winners for each category receive a unique Web Awards trophy and prize package. &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;All websites that have been launched or completely redesigned in the 2009 calendar year are eligible for entry in the 2010 competition. Submission are evaluated on visual design, creativity, and content. Websites launched before January 1, 2009 can be entered into the &amp;quot;Classic&amp;quot; category. If you want to enter (there&amp;rsquo;s a $25 fee) you&amp;rsquo;ll need to hurry as the final deadline is December 18, 2009.&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The SXSW Interactive Web Awards ceremony will take place on Sunday, March 14th, at 7pm during SXSW Interactive festival at the Hilton Hotel Austin downtown.&lt;/p&gt;

&lt;p&gt;&lt;b&gt;The &lt;a href="http://www.thewebawards.org"&gt;Web Marketing Association&lt;/a&gt;&lt;/b&gt;&lt;b&gt; has announced the call for entries for its 13th annual international WebAward competition.&lt;/b&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;The WebAwards competition sets industry benchmarks based on the seven criteria of a successful website, recognizing individual and team achievements of Web professionals who create and maintain outstanding websites. Website Magazine has been fortunate enough to win a Web Award, and speaking from first-hand experience, we can attest that the value - both of participating and of course winning - is immeasurable (in a positive way). &lt;br /&gt;&lt;br /&gt;&amp;quot;&lt;i&gt;The WebAwards is different from other website award programs because we&amp;#39;re not just a beauty pageant focused on name recognition and design,&lt;/i&gt;&amp;quot; said William Rice, president of the Web Marketing Association. &amp;quot;&lt;i&gt;The goal of the WebAwards is to not only recognize the people and organizations responsible for developing some of the most effective websites on the Internet today, but also provide valuable benchmarking data to entrants on how their sites stack up against their peers and industry standards of excellence. We give Web developers a way to be recognized for their creative excellence.&lt;/i&gt;&amp;quot; &lt;/p&gt;
